Ricky Andrew Shaw (born July 28, 1966) is an American former professional football linebacker in the National Football League (NFL) for the New York Giants and Philadelphia Eagles.[1] He played college football at Oklahoma State University and was selected in the fourth round of the 1988 NFL draft.[2] He is now a physical education coach at Orange Youth Academy in Orlando, Florida. Shaw works with young men who are in a residential facility operated by Florida Department of Juvenile Justice. [citation needed]
